High-Tech Roller Coaster Will Hover Over Heads At Orlando Theme Park

POSTED: Wednesday, March 19, 2008
UPDATED: 3:18 am EDT March 20, 2008

A new state-of-the-art roller coaster scheduled to open at Universal Studios Orlando theme park will hover over the heads of visitors as it winds the length of the park during customized adventures.

The Hollywood Rip Ride Rockit Roller Coaster ride will send visitors through the theme park and feature a record-breaking loop, Local 6 has learned.

Riders will also be able to make choices on their adventure.

"This is the first time you'll be able to create your own movie, select your own music score for the movie and do it -- all while you are riding one of the most state-of-the-art thrill rides," Universal Studios representative Mark Woodbury said.

The attraction will be built between the Blue Man Group Theater and the entrance to the park.

"From what I'm hearing, Universal is going to be one of the number 1 places to go," tourist Bill Koeing said.

Despite the sagging economy, Universal continues to build.

The park will soon feature a Simpson's-themed ride and a Harry Potter attraction.

Park officials said the growth is possible because people still want to vacation.

"Look around," Woodbury said. "We have a great crowd here today. It is a beautiful day in Central Florida."

Disney's President Meg Crofton said even though the ride is competition, it will benefit everyone.

"Actually, we are always very excited when anyone in Central Florida offers reasons for visitors to come to Central Florida," Crofton said. "We are all in the tourism industry together."

The roller coaster is set to open in January 2009.
